Welcome to our exploration of ratios! A fundamental concept in mathematics that helps us compare and understand relationships between numbers.A ratio is a way to compare two or more related numbers or quantities. Let's start with a simple example using shapes.Here we have two blue circles and six red squares. The ratio of circles to squares is two to six, which can be simplified to one to three.Let's look at a more practical example using fruits. Here we have three apples and six oranges.There are three common ways to write ratios. Let's see how we can express our apple to orange ratio.We can write it using a colon, as three to six, or as a fraction. All these methods represent the same relationship between quantities.Ratios help us understand relationships between different quantities and make meaningful comparisons.Now that we understand what ratios are and how to write them, we're ready to learn about simplifying ratios.To simplify a ratio, we first identify the factors of each number.We then find the common factors between all numbers in the ratio.Once we have the greatest common factor, we divide each number by it.This gives us our simplified ratio of two to three.Let's look at a more complex example with three numbers: fifteen, twenty-five, and thirty-five.We list out the factors for each number and identify five as the greatest common factor.Dividing each number by five gives us our simplified ratio of three to five to seven.To verify our simplification is correct, we can check that each number in the ratio cannot be divided by any common factor.In cooking, ratios are essential for perfect results. Take rice cooking, where we typically use a two-to-one ratio of water to rice.In photography and video, aspect ratios define the shape of images. The common sixteen-to-nine ratio gives us our modern widescreen format.Financial planners use ratios to analyze spending habits. A healthy income-to-expense ratio helps ensure financial stability.In architecture, ratios are crucial for aesthetic and structural design. The golden ratio of one-point-six-one-eight to one has been used in architecture for centuries.Ratios appear in many other practical applications, from scaling recipes to mixing paint colors.By understanding ratios, we can make more informed decisions in our daily lives.
